MOBILE, AL (BuzzReport)—- A 36-year-old woman was arrested Saturday morning after an unusual chain of events involving a stolen vehicle, property damage and a collision in Mobile, according to police. On Saturday, August 15, 2026, at approximately 6:30 a.m., officers responded to the 1100 block of Pecan Street after receiving a report of a female who had been struck by a vehicle. When officers arrived, the woman, identified as 36-year-old Antanishia Holcombe, reportedly declined transportation to a hospital. Medical personnel remained on scene and provided her with care. As officers continued investigating the circumstances surrounding the incident, they reportedly determined that Holcombe had damaged a vehicle belonging to a known male victim. The investigation took another turn when officers discovered that the vehicle Holcombe had been driving had previously been reported stolen. Police also determined that Holcombe had allegedly jumped onto the victim’s vehicle. According to investigators, she subsequently fell from the vehicle when the male driver applied the brakes. Holcombe was arrested and transported to Metro Jail. The charges stemming from the incident will be addressed through the criminal justice process, and she is presumed innocent unless proven guilty in court.
